Transaction 81bb4c72454dfa7c1d209da15c8ea9c2dadf0b371bf42e48fe5137a708e22f53

2 Input
2 Outputs
  • 81bb4c72454dfa7c1d209da15c8ea9c2dadf0b371bf42e48fe5137a708e22f53:0
  • value  50000000000
    address  3EKdAKLiZv94LJQHjr2L2JtHxsKW28Wiwr
  • 81bb4c72454dfa7c1d209da15c8ea9c2dadf0b371bf42e48fe5137a708e22f53:1
  • value  29999950000
    address  3E7U3KC41WrRHUUbFvjSr5yxCTB2xTYoNn